2.11.4. Table per class

<div class="paragraph">

A third option is to map only the concrete classes of an inheritance hierarchy to tables.
This is called the table-per-concrete-class strategy.
Each table defines all persistent states of the class, including the inherited state.

In Hibernate, it is not necessary to explicitly map such inheritance hierarchies.
You can map each class as a separate entity root.
However, if you wish use polymorphic associations (e.g. an association to the superclass of your hierarchy), you need to use the union subclass mapping.

<div class="title">Example 191. Table per class</div>

<pre class="prettyprint highlight">`@Entity(name = "Account")
@Inheritance(strategy = InheritanceType.TABLE_PER_CLASS)
public static class Account {

    @Id
    private Long id;

    private String owner;

    private BigDecimal balance;

    private BigDecimal interestRate;

    public Long getId() {
        return id;
    }

    public void setId(Long id) {
        this.id = id;
    }

    public String getOwner() {
        return owner;
    }

    public void setOwner(String owner) {
        this.owner = owner;
    }

    public BigDecimal getBalance() {
        return balance;
    }

    public void setBalance(BigDecimal balance) {
        this.balance = balance;
    }

    public BigDecimal getInterestRate() {
        return interestRate;
    }

    public void setInterestRate(BigDecimal interestRate) {
        this.interestRate = interestRate;
    }
}

@Entity(name = "DebitAccount")
public static class DebitAccount extends Account {

    private BigDecimal overdraftFee;

    public BigDecimal getOverdraftFee() {
        return overdraftFee;
    }

    public void setOverdraftFee(BigDecimal overdraftFee) {
        this.overdraftFee = overdraftFee;
    }
}

@Entity(name = "CreditAccount")
public static class CreditAccount extends Account {

    private BigDecimal creditLimit;

    public BigDecimal getCreditLimit() {
        return creditLimit;
    }

    public void setCreditLimit(BigDecimal creditLimit) {
        this.creditLimit = creditLimit;
    }
}`</pre>

<pre class="prettyprint highlight">`CREATE TABLE Account (
    id BIGINT NOT NULL ,
    balance NUMERIC(19, 2) ,
    interestRate NUMERIC(19, 2) ,
    owner VARCHAR(255) ,
    PRIMARY KEY ( id )
)

CREATE TABLE CreditAccount (
    id BIGINT NOT NULL ,
    balance NUMERIC(19, 2) ,
    interestRate NUMERIC(19, 2) ,
    owner VARCHAR(255) ,
    creditLimit NUMERIC(19, 2) ,
    PRIMARY KEY ( id )
)

CREATE TABLE DebitAccount (
    id BIGINT NOT NULL ,
    balance NUMERIC(19, 2) ,
    interestRate NUMERIC(19, 2) ,
    owner VARCHAR(255) ,
    overdraftFee NUMERIC(19, 2) ,
    PRIMARY KEY ( id )
)`</pre>

When using polymorphic queries, a UNION is required to fetch the base class table along with all subclass tables as well.

<div class="title">Example 192. Table per class polymorphic query</div>

<pre class="prettyprint highlight">`List&lt;Account&gt; accounts = entityManager
    .createQuery( "select a from Account a" )
    .getResultList();`</pre>

<pre class="prettyprint highlight">`SELECT tablepercl0_.id AS id1_0_ ,
       tablepercl0_.balance AS balance2_0_ ,
       tablepercl0_.interestRate AS interest3_0_ ,
       tablepercl0_.owner AS owner4_0_ ,
       tablepercl0_.overdraftFee AS overdraf1_2_ ,
       tablepercl0_.creditLimit AS creditLi1_1_ ,
       tablepercl0_.clazz_ AS clazz_
FROM (
    SELECT    id ,
             balance ,
             interestRate ,
             owner ,
             CAST(NULL AS INT) AS overdraftFee ,
             CAST(NULL AS INT) AS creditLimit ,
             0 AS clazz_
    FROM     Account
    UNION ALL
    SELECT   id ,
             balance ,
             interestRate ,
             owner ,
             overdraftFee ,
             CAST(NULL AS INT) AS creditLimit ,
             1 AS clazz_
    FROM     DebitAccount
    UNION ALL
    SELECT   id ,
             balance ,
             interestRate ,
             owner ,
             CAST(NULL AS INT) AS overdraftFee ,
             creditLimit ,
             2 AS clazz_
    FROM     CreditAccount
) tablepercl0_`</pre>

Polymorphic queries require multiple UNION queries, so be aware of the performance implications of a large class hierarchy.
